The PMR President met with the Ambassador Extraordinary and Plenipotentiary of the Russian Federation to the Republic of Moldova. The working discussion was preceded by congratulations. Oleg Vasnetsov celebrated his 70th birthday today. Vadim Krasnoselsky, welcoming the hero of the day, noted his services in the diplomatic field in general and in strengthening and developing Pridnestrovian-Russian relations in particular. The PMR President considers the post held by the birthday person responsible, and the tasks facing the ambassador as significant for preserving the peace and security of Pridnestrovians, regardless of their Russian citizenship. The PMR President noted the high level of constructive interaction and mutual understanding with the Russian ambassador, emphasizing that his diplomatic mission is being carried out in a difficult historical period. Vadim Krasnoselsky focused on the participation of the embassy and Oleg Vasnetsov personally in the negotiation process, the work of the “5+2” format, and peacekeeping mechanisms. The President noted that he highly appreciates not only the business, but also the personal qualities of the hero of the day.

Oleg Vasnetsov, thanking Vadim Krasnoselsky for his congratulations, noted in turn that he welcomed the regularity of contacts and openness of dialogue. The diplomat expressed his readiness to discuss current issues. The interlocutors outlined a common desire for peace and security.
